Strategy's Bitcoin Bet Pays Off as MSTR Stock Surges on Crypto Rally

Strategy (NASDAQ: MSTR), led by billionaire entrepreneur Michael Saylor, has reversed its fortunes on its massive Bitcoin holdings. The company holds 840,447 BTC acquired at an average price of $75,385 per coin.

As Bitcoin trades around $77,400, Strategy is sitting on approximately $1.69 billion in unrealized profit, a significant turnaround from the deep losses it endured just weeks ago.

The company's paper losses soared to approximately $13 billion when Bitcoin crashed as low as $58,300 on June 30. This led to Strategy selling portions of its Bitcoin stack multiple times throughout the year.

The recovery in Bitcoin's price above $79,000 was driven by a combination of factors, including the Treasury's decision to at least double the amount of its longer-dated government debt buybacks and President Donald Trump's pro-crypto declarations. A subsequent short squeeze added further momentum to the rally.
